Вставить фоновое изображение в Excel
Contents
[
Hide
]
Вы можете сделать рабочий лист более привлекательным, добавив изображение в качестве фона рабочего листа. Эта функция может быть весьма эффективной, если у вас есть специальная корпоративная графика, которая добавляет намек на фон, не заслоняя данные на листе. Вы можете установить фоновое изображение для листа, используя Aspose.Cells API.
Настройка фона листа в Microsoft Excel
Чтобы установить фоновое изображение листа в Microsoft Excel (например, Microsoft Excel 2019):
-
ОтМакет страницы меню, найтиНастройка страницы вариант, а затем нажмите кнопкуЗадний план вариант.
-
Выберите изображение, чтобы установить фоновое изображение листа.
Установка фона листа
Настройка фона листа с Aspose.Cells
Код ниже устанавливает фоновое изображение, используя изображение из потока.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java | |
// Create a new Workbook. | |
Workbook workbook = new Workbook(); | |
// Get the first worksheet. | |
Worksheet sheet = workbook.getWorksheets().get(0); | |
// Get the image file. | |
File file = new File("background.jpg"); | |
// Get the picture into the streams. | |
byte[] imageData = new byte[(int) file.length()]; | |
FileInputStream fis = new FileInputStream(file); | |
fis.read(imageData); | |
// Set the background image for the sheet. | |
sheet.setBackgroundImage(imageData); | |
fis.close(); | |
// Save the excel file | |
workbook.save("SBPforWorksheet.xlsx"); |